WebThe Lord Howe Island Phasmid is a large flightless stick insect with a stout body. Males have narrower abdomen, longer and thicker antennae, and enlarged spiny hindlegs. Females have broader abdomen with ovipositor. ... The Big-headed Stick Insect (Megacrania alpheus) is very similar to The Peppermint Stick Insect (Megacrania batesii) and is ...
